Coal production in Ukraine halves since early 2015

Production of thermal and coking coal in Ukraine in January-September 2015 more than halved compared with the same period last year, due to the hostilities in the Donbass region, down to 29.643 million tonnes from 53.4 million tonnes, according to the country’s Energy Ministry.

State-owned mines produced 5.016 million tonnes, or 16.9%, of the total volume of Ukrainian coal, reads the report.

In September, coal production in Ukraine amounted to 3.607 million tonnes. State mines produced 527,000 tonnes of coal in the said period.

As UNIAN reported earlier, Ukraine reduced extraction of thermal and coking coal  by 22% in 2014 year-over-year, to 65 million tonnes, because of the hostilities in Donbass. Production of thermal coal declined by 29.3%, down to 44.7 million tonnes.

The fighting in the east of the country, lasting since April of last year, resulted in a significant shortage of coal (primarily anthracite coal), production of which is concentrated in militant-controlled areas of Donetsk and Luhansk regions. Deficiency affects the coal-fed power plants, which are forced to reduce production capacity.
